Tan Daisy is a signature-style handwritten font created by the renowned type foundry Tan Type Co. (also known as Tan Mokan). Unlike sterile, perfectly spaced fonts, Tan Daisy embraces imperfection. It mimics the natural rhythm of a person writing quickly with a felt-tip pen or a brush marker.
The characters feature bouncy baselines, spontaneous curves, and a slightly irregular stroke weight. This gives any word or phrase an authentic, human touch. It is not a font for formal legal documents; rather, it is a font for expressing personality.

Retrosheet was founded in 1989 for the purpose of computerizing play-by-play accounts of as many pre-1984 major league games as possible. Retrosheet's work has expanded considerably from its original inception while retaining the same core focus: major-league games. Read more about our organization and our history here.
Retrosheet's goal today is to provide as much information as possible about every baseball game played in major-league history. The results of our work can be explored through the menu items above.
